The brackets, which I purchased are not the correct ones, as the portions of the bracket to go toward the blade should be wider to allow them to be perpendicular when installed (rather than narrower).

If I knew the dimensions of the Fisher HT bracket, I could weld an additional piece on to make them conform.

What I need:

View attachment 498784

I added gussets to both sides of each tube holder bracket. They seem to sit nearly perpendicular to the ground. With all the spacers underneath, the blade is about 1-1/2" off the ground. I'll adjust later, if need be.
